Cum sa faci un hub pe trei calculatoare
teorie
În primul rând, unele informații teoretice generale.
rețea Ethernet card de interfață cu „perechii de fire răsucite“ și o viteză de 100 Mbps sau 10 are conector Opt standard. Din cele opt utilizate în mod obișnuit doar patru contacte: primul, al doilea, al treilea, al șaselea. Dintre aceste perechi sunt pinii 1, 2 și 3.6. Distinge între perechile de foarte simple - ele constau din fire colorate și un fir alb, dungi colorate de culoare corespunzătoare. O pereche transmite date de la calculator, celălalt le ia „pe partea“.
Vom produce hub, care funcționează în jumătate mod duplex (mod singură față), ca full duplex (modul cu două fețe) sprijină doar switch-uri în loc de hub-uri, ci un comutator pentru a face mult mai complicat. Mai ales nu vă faceți griji - în cazul în care placa de rețea va contacta dispozitivul de la distanță și de a determina modul de care se poate lucra. Despre complexitatea cardului în jumătate modul duplex, puteți citi la sfârșitul articolului în secțiunea „Post Scriptum“.
Hub-ul ar trebui să asigure difuzarea informațiilor la calculatoare vecine, dar informațiile transmise nu trebuie să ajungă la intrarea cardului, în caz contrar incidentul se va face pentru coliziune și transferul imediat peste. Astfel, transmiterea de informații nu ar trebui să aibă nici un efect de „ecou“ al propriului său semnal. În cel mai simplu caz (la conectarea a două calculatoare), nici un hub nu este necesar - pur și simplu conectați computerele direct: 1 și 2 contacte nd - contactele 3 și 6 vecin, și vice-versa. Atunci când acest lucru este full-duplex, în cazul în care cartela acceptă.
Într-un caz mai complex, rețeaua cuprinde trei sau mai multe computere. Cum pentru a evita „echo“ aici? În primul rând, ia în considerare cel mai simplu schema - pod rezistor (de rezistențe de rezistență egale formează un pătrat - vezi figura 1.).
Dacă la vârfuri opuse ale unei tensiuni pătrat este aplicată, diferența de potențial la celelalte două vârfuri este zero (voltmetru va arăta „O“). Acum, să presupunem vârful opus pătrat conectat la ieșirea plăcii de rețea la stânga (opusă prea) - intrare. La nici un adaptor de intrare de semnal nu este, adică, este atins obiectivul. Dar, în realitate, semnalul pot apărea în continuare, din cauza răspândirii rezistențe. Prin urmare, mai mare decât numărul de interfețe este hub pasiv, mai mici ar trebui să fie rezistențe parametru de răspândire. Rezistența lor ar trebui să fie astfel încât a fost obținută la conectarea la oricare două vârfuri opuse 100 ohmi. Această impedanță caracteristică torsadat. În cazul în care impedanța măsurată va varia de la 100 ohmi, orice reflecție de semnal și rețeaua va fi inutilizabil. Desigur, acest design este prezentat doar pentru a ilustra principiul de funcționare al unui hub pasiv.
Acum, ia în considerare un hub la computerele N. Pentru cazul general, un astfel de sistem este că, din punctul de vedere al fiecăruia dintre interfețele (intrare și ieșire specifice mașinii placă de rețea) este o punte rezistivă echilibrată. Semnalul de la orice calculator, diluat complet pentru propria lor de intrare, trebuie să rămână suficient de puternic la intrarea în altă mașină. Cea mai simplă opțiune - un inel de rezistențe (pod de patru rezistori - un caz particular al inelului). Numărul de rezistențe să fie egal cu N x 4, iar rezistența fiecărui rezistor trebuie să fie 100. N.
În cazul celor trei calculatoare, acest lucru va fi de 12 rezistențe cu rezistență de 33,3 ohmi fiecare. Inelul este realizat în așa fel încât fiecare pereche de - „intrare“ și „ieșire“ - se conectează la vârfurile unui pătrat format dintr-o cantitate egală de rezistențe. Trei calculatoare, acest lucru înseamnă că legătura fiecăruia dintre ei se face în puncte separate unul de celălalt prin trei rezistențe. Restul mașinii sunt conectate cu un offset, deoarece este - este clar din circuit (vezi Fig 2.).
În această parte teoretică este de peste, trece la practica.
practică
Acum, încercați să colecteze un astfel de sistem „în fier“. La prima etapă, aproape toate au probleme - în cazul în care pentru a găsi piese pentru asamblarea?
În cazul în care pentru a obține RJ-45 mufe? Puteți utiliza o priză de perete pentru perechii de fire răsucite (le puteți unsolder de pe placa de rețea defecte). Sockets apoi posibil pentru a fixa șuruburile pentru o bucată de folie din fibră de sticlă TION, care va servi atât capacul superior al cutiei (camera) cu rezistențe și placa cu circuite imprimate (folie, desigur, să fie pe partea interioară a cutiei), și se face acest lucru în construct. Suprafața avans divide folie de izolat unul de altul „pătrate“, tăierea unui șanț în stratul conductor la substrat. Aceste pătrate și sunt rezistențe lipite. Există, de asemenea, sunt fire lipite din contactele bucșă. Peretele lateral al carcasei sunt fabricate din bucățile rămase din folie din fibră de sticlă, îmbinările sudate în timpul asamblării pe întreaga lungime a cutiei. In colturile corpului rezultat poate fi sudat șuruburi M3 pentru fixarea șuruburilor capacului de fund deustroystva făcute poate ghici de ce.
Acum, cea mai interesantă întrebare: în cazul în care pentru a găsi numărul necesar de rezistențe, și cu o astfel de rezistență neobișnuită? Puteți, desigur, să încerce să cumpere un rezistențe „precise“, cu o toleranță de 1%, dar pentru multi acest lucru nu este posibil și nu este de așteptat. Ce este de făcut.
Doar un singur lucru - pentru a rezolva problema de „remedii populare“. Ia-o grămadă mare (nu mai puțin de 40-50 de bucăți) 100 rezistențe ohm, de preferință, de același tip și aceeași putere și să înceapă un loc de muncă de lungă și obositoare.
În primul rând, trebuie să sortăm rezistențe din valoarea rezistenței, deoarece memoria heap cu siguranță astfel de „omnost“, care nu este 100, și 101, sau 102, sau 99 ohmi. Aici și le aranja în grămezi în funcție de rezistența măsurată (de preferință, până la 0,1 ohmi). Măsurătorile trebuie efectuate de către un dispozitiv digital care sunt disponibile în prezent, și destul de ieftine (în cazul extrem, un astfel de dispozitiv poate împrumuta temporar un prieten). Principala condiție - citirile acestui dispozitiv nu începe să se schimbe în procesul (o eroare se întâmplă la multe multimetre din China). După sortare și închidere combina odihna lungi (brazate împreună) cu trei rezistoare în paralel, astfel încât rezultatul a fost de 33,3 Ohm (pentru conectarea în paralel a rezistenței rezultată este doar 100. 3 = 33,3 ohmi). O sortare este necesară pentru a simplifica selectarea - de exemplu, pot fi conectate în paralel cu rezistorul 99, 101 și 100 ohmi. Sau 97, 101 și 102 ohmi. Deși, desigur, există o mulțime de alte opțiuni. Principiul de selecție, sper, înțelegi? Diferența de rezistență la 0,1 0m nu este critică, deși foarte de dorit pentru a selecta rezistoare cât mai precis posibil. Măsurarea rezistenței rezultată trebuie efectuată numai după răcirea prin lipire împreună rezistori. Această operație delicată se repetă până când în cele din urmă veți obține 12 „rezistențe triple, gata pentru a fi instalate la bord este posibilă și această opțiune :. Sa întâmplat, de exemplu, rezistența la șase rezistențe de 33,3 ohmi și șase rezistențe cu rezistență 33.4 0m Nu e înfricoșător. doar le ameți în ring într-un singur: 33.3-33.4 - 33.3-33.4 și așa mai departe ..
Ca pinii de pe conectori, prezentat în figura 3.
Firele de rezistor la bornele - lungimi de perechi răsucite lungime scurtă. A trecut „cozile“ prin găurile din placa cu rezistențe, găuri sunt forate direct sub orificiile de evacuare. Lungimea de sârmă face cât mai puțin posibil și puneți-le la o anumită distanță unul față de celălalt. Sockets atașate șuruburile MH corp (bord) - Pentru găuri de fixare în bazele lor acolo. În acest caz, prizele utilizate în care conductorii torsadate sunt prinse cu șuruburi. În mai multe modele avansate puncte de vânzare fire sunt prinse într-un „cuțite“ speciale.
După sfârșitul butucului de locuințe de asamblare pot fi vopsite la exterior într-o culoare preferata. Folosește-l!
inspecție
După ce a venit timpul de uscare pentru a verifica dispozitivul proaspăt operabilitatea în lumea reală - rețeaua in-house de mici dimensiuni (cea mai lungă linie de la hub-ul la computer - aproximativ 25 de metri, cu toate coturile, celelalte linii nu sunt mai mult de 10 de metri).
placă de rețea integrată - Intel PRO / 1000 CT Conexiune desktop la un computer și 3Com ZS91O într-un alt computer. Stuck fire de pe placa de rețea în hub-ul, și să evalueze rezultatele lucrărilor - nu prea rău sa întâmplat. Poate arunca totul înapoi în cazul în care luate și răsfețe la cincizeci de dolari?
Windows XP pe un computer arată că rețeaua funcționează la 100 Mbps, full duplex. Probabil flatat. -)
Mesaj Scriptum
Carduri moderne de rețea sunt în măsură să primească simultan și să transmită date - adică, modul full duplex (full duplex). Cu excepția faptului că, în acest caz, acest mod nu va fi utilizat (acesta este sprijinit switch-uri, dar hub-uri, și pentru a face o trecere la mult mai complicat, și nu întotdeauna este justificat să se conecteze numai trei calculatoare).
Vom avea un mod one-way (jumătate duplex), în care fiecare carte poate doar sau transmite sau primi informații. În cazul în care dintr-o dată, atunci când transferul de date card primește un semnal pe intrare (de exemplu, o altă carte va decide în același timp, de asemenea, trimite ceva), va avea loc o coliziune. În acest caz, transmisia se va opri și relua după o perioadă aleatorie de timp. Din moment ce cu mare probabilitate următoarele adaptoare vor încerca să transmită la momente diferite, „întârziați“ carte va fi conștient de faptul că transferul este de la un adaptor diferit, și va primi informații, punând datele care urmează să fie transmisă în buffer pentru următoarea încercare. Care sunt dezavantajele și se poartă acest mod, cred că nu este nevoie să explic.